Ingredients:

Tomatoes
Olive oil
Garlic
Basil
Salt when ready to serve
Loaf of crusty bread, crostini

Directions:

1. Chop the tomatoes, garlic, and basil. In a bowl mix the tomatoes, basil, garlic, and olive oil to taste. Set aside
2. Slice the bread, coat with a little bit of olive oil. Broil or grill the bread (or toast it without the oil), until golden brown. Rub garlic on the toast and top with the tomatoes. (Sprinkle salt on the tomatoes just before serving on the garlic toast)

***variations: use white beans in place of the tomatoes for white bean bruschetta. Or assemble the toasts with Brie cheese a dab of fig spread and topped with a slice of Greatmar’s steak, bake in the oven until heated and cheese starts to melt.
